A potato cannon is fired at an angle of 42.0o . If the potato leaves the cannon at a velocity of 62.3 m/s, calculate the range of the potato.

Let's first find the time that the potato takes to reach the maximum height:


vy=v0sinθgtrise,v_y=v_0sin\theta-gt_{rise},0=v0sinθgtrise,0=v_0sin\theta-gt_{rise},trise=v0sinθg=62.3 mssin429.8 ms2=4.25 s.t_{rise}=\dfrac{v_0sin\theta}{g}=\dfrac{62.3\ \dfrac{m}{s}\cdot sin42^{\circ}}{9.8\ \dfrac{m}{s^2}}=4.25\ s.


Then, we can find the total time of flight of the potato:


t=2trise=24.25 s=8.5 s.t=2t_{rise}=2\cdot 4.25\ s=8.5\ s.


Finally, we can find the range of the potato from the kinematic equation:


x=v0tcosθ=62.3 ms8.5 scos42=393.5 m.x=v_0tcos\theta=62.3\ \dfrac{m}{s}\cdot 8.5\ s\cdot cos42^{\circ}=393.5\ m.

Answer:

x=393.5 m.x=393.5\ m.
